At which position in its orbit was the Moon located during the 2015 supermoon total lunar eclipse?
Novay_Z [31]
On September 27, 2015, a rare total lunar eclipse of a supermoon occurred. A supermoon occurs when the entire lighted half of the Moon faces Earth (full Moon phase) and the Moon is at its closest point to Earth in its orbit.
